Cafe Gentile has become a vibrant addition to the West Island, drawing praise for its beautiful decor, welcoming atmosphere, and authentic Italian menu. Many patrons highlight the exceptional coffee and high-quality dishes, such as the pizza, pasta, and homemade desserts, as standout features of their experience. The service is frequently described as warm, attentive, and professional, with numerous staff members receiving special mentions for their dedication to guest satisfaction. While the majority of visitors leave with high praise and plans to return, some feedback points to concerns regarding noise levels, inconsistent portion sizes, and pricing. Despite these mixed remarks, the establishment remains a popular destination for families, social gatherings, and casual coffee breaks.
